In this quote, James E. Faust highlights the profound significance of choosing a marriage partner, stating that it is one of the most important voluntary decisions a person can make in life. Faust suggests that this decision carries the potential for eternal happiness and joy, as marriage can provide a deeply fulfilling and enriching experience when the right person is chosen. He emphasizes that the foundation of a successful marriage lies in the mutual commitment and dedication of both partners to the relationship.

Faust also stresses that achieving sublime fulfillment in marriage requires full commitment from both individuals. Marriage is not just about love or compatibility; it is about both partners being equally invested in maintaining and nurturing the relationship. This mutual dedication ensures that both individuals are working together toward common goals, supporting each other through challenges, and continually striving to strengthen the bond they share.

The quote reflects Faust’s belief in the sacred and profound nature of marriage as an institution. As a prominent leader in The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, Faust often spoke about the importance of strong, committed families in society. He saw marriage as not only a personal decision but also a spiritual commitment that can lead to lasting fulfillment when both individuals are fully engaged in the relationship.

Originating from Faust’s teachings on marriage and family, this quote underscores his belief in the eternal value of committed relationships. Faust’s perspective on marriage reflects his broader views on family life, which he considered central to personal happiness and spiritual well-being. His words serve as a reminder of the importance of dedication and commitment in building lasting, joyful marriages.
